当前位置:问答库>论文摘要

题目:元搜索引擎的设计与实现

关键词:Python、元搜索引擎、去重、排序

  摘要



随着信息技术的飞速发展,网络信息资源共享使得Internet成为世界最大的信息资源库,并且成为全世界信息资源共享和来源地。在如此海量的信息资源世界中,为了方便快速的获取有用信息,搜索引擎因此而出现。但是随着网络技术的发展和网络信息量的不断庞大,单一的搜索引擎已经越来越不能满足人们的需求。元搜索引擎应运而生。

元搜索引擎是一种建立在独立搜索引擎之上的搜索引擎[1]。用户只需要递交一次检索请求,由元搜索引擎负责转换处理后提交给多个预先选定的独立搜索引擎,并将搜索查询结果集中起来以整体统一的格式呈现到用户面前[2]。在这里我们选择python  web作为我们系统的技术平台。python提供了一个跨平台的方案,可支持分布式处理环境。在数据去重方面采用url去重和标题描述去重;数据排序采用相关性加权和位置加权算法。

本文所讨论的元搜索引擎的设计与实现,介绍了元搜索引擎的概念、特点、功能、基本构成、分类、工作过程、优点以及局限性,讨论了元搜索引擎实现过程中出现的问题及解决办法。元搜索引擎实现过程中的重点和难点主要是搜索返回结果的去重、排序算法。该系统设计了一个元搜索引擎模型,分为三大模块:查询显示模块、检索模块、搜索请求模块,对这三大模块的设计及实现介绍。